Ceiling boards fall at Kukatpally mall, one seriously injured

Visitors at a busy mall in Kukatpally faced a sudden scare on Sunday afternoon when ceiling boards collapsed inside the building.


The incident occurred at **Lake Shore Mall near the Y-Junction around 12 pm**, when parts of the ceiling reportedly fell onto visitors during peak weekend hours. Due to the heavy crowd, several people were affected, with **one person seriously injured and rushed to Amor Hospitals for treatment**.

Mall staff quickly intervened, assisting those affected and providing immediate help to visitors who sustained minor injuries. Emergency response inside the premises helped prevent panic among the crowd.


A Kukatpally police officer confirmed the incident, stating that the situation has been brought under control and there is **no longer any safety threat at the mall**. As of now, **no formal complaints have been lodged**, and therefore a case has not been registered.


Why this matters: Hyderabad’s malls see large weekend footfalls, especially from young shoppers, families, and students. Incidents like this raise questions about maintenance and structural safety in crowded public spaces.
